Minutes (unapproved)
Regular Meeting
Lincoln Township Board
14 January, 2008

Supervisor Ringley called the meeting to order at 7:30 p.m.

Pledge of Allegiance.

Roll call present were, West, Galloway, Branam, Ringley Majewski. Also present were, Zoning Admin. Lambert, Building Insp. Mantei, Fire Chief Majewski, Lakes Director Carey, Planning Chair Bergey, Road Commission Engineer Stocking, Sheriff Deputy Garchow, County Commissioner Lockmiller and 11 other interested persons.

Minutes of the 10 December 2007 meeting accepted as read.
Minutes of the 07 January 2008 elections commission meeting accepted as read.

Treasurer’s report was accepted as presented.

Motion by Branam to pay the monthly bills, second by Galloway, roll call vote, 5 yeas, motion carried.

Majewski read correspondence from Dennis Zimmerman regarding the history of the Zoning Ordinance as it pertains to buildings, such as sheds and tar paper shacks that are not accessory to a main dwelling.

Stocking updated the board on the Enhancement Grant. It will most likely be 2010 before we will be able to apply. He has suggested that we add more ornamental enhancements such as street lights and benches. West Park Street is ready to pave as soon as the weather allows.

Chief Majewski read the fire dept. minutes. There were 11 rescue, 5 fire, 1 mutual aid and 1 power line related runs for December, 18 year to date.

Motion by Branam to adopt resolution number 011408-A, a resolution regarding the downtown property purchase, second by Galloway, roll call vote, West – abstains, Galloway – yes, Branam – yes, Ringley – yes, Majewski – yes, resolution adopted.

Motion by Branam to approve a fire fund expenditure to increase the fire chief and asst. fire chief wages by 22%, second by West, roll call vote, West – yes, Galloway – no, Branam – yes, Ringley – no, Majewski – yes, motion carried.

Ringley discussed the drain in the township hall maintenance room and the salt spreader.

Motion by Branam to approve a general fund expenditure of $700.00 for the purpose of purchasing a salt spreader for township maintenance, second by Galloway, all in favor, motion carried.

Motion by Branam to approve the 2006/2007 financial statement, second by Ringley, all in favor, motion carried.

Motion by West to extend the Bertha Lake Lots listing with Fairchild and Green Realty, second by Galloway, all in favor, motion carried.

Motion by Ringley to approve a general fund expenditure of $450.00 plus mileage for the Planning Chairman to attend the Master Planner workshop and for planning members and ZBA members to attend one day workshops, second by Branam, all in favor, motion carried.

Motion by Ringley to approve a general fund expenditure of $388.00 plus mileage for 4 members of the BOR to attend training, second by Galloway, all in favor, motion carried.

Motion by Ringley to approve reducing the Zoning Board of Appeals to 3 members, second by West, all in favor, motion carried.

Motion by Branam to adjourn the meeting, second by Ringley, meeting adjourned at 8:40 p.m.

Minutes
Lincoln Township Board
Work session
14 January, 2008

Supervisor Ringley called the meeting to order at 6:30 p.m.

Roll call present were, West, Galloway, Branam, Ringley and Majewski; also present were Gary West and Dale Majewski.

Ringley read and discussed a resolution regarding the downtown property purchase. The board reviewed the Certificate of Survey provided by Lapham and Assoc.

Chief Majewski requested a salary increase and explained his justification for an increase.

Ringley is investigating high speed internet so that the township would be able to download and print our own assessment cards.

Ringley suggested that we consider moving the building inspection responsibilities over to the county in the future to limit the townships liability.

Ringley will talk to Martin Heinze regarding the drain in the township hall maintenance room.

A salt spreader for the township maintenance truck was discussed.

The annual audit was reviewed.

Extending the Bertha Lake lots listing with Fairchild and Green Realty was reviewed.

Ringley suggested that the number of Zoning Board of Appeals members be reduced to 3.

The board reviewed the proposed revisions to the recreation plan.

Motion by Branam to adjourn the work session, second by West, work session adjourned at 7:20 p.m.
